Fox News, Sarah Palin Cutting Ties

sarahpalinfoxnewsSource: AP / Time Magazine Fox News said Friday that it is parting ways with the 2008 Republican vice presidential candidate and former Alaska governor. Bill Shine, executive vice president at Fox News, said the network has enjoyed its association with Palin and wishes her the best. To read this article in its entirety visit Time Magazine.

theGrio: Assault Charges Against Creflo Dollar Dropped

CrefloDollarChargesDropped-gtpSource: theGrio Atlanta-based megachurch pastor Creflo Dollar is no longer facing assault charges stemming from a domestic dispute with his daughter, according to NBC’s WXIA affiliate. Late June Dollar was arrested after an altercation with his 15-year-old daughter.
